Winter

I know some people love winter.

But it's hard for me to see the approach of winter as anything but a gradual series of losses. Losing the ability to go outside barefoot, then losing the ability to go outside without putting on long sleeves, or then a jacket, or eventually losing the ability to go outdoors at all without gearing up for survival. Closing off of patios and sunrooms, emptying of pools, putting outdoor furniture into storage. The world is smaller in winter. Even the days are smaller.

Against all those losses are a few gains, I have to admit. Hot fires, warm drinks, hearty stews. They mostly boil down to the comfort of coming inside from it, mostly.

Yeah, you people who love winter are just nuts.
